Ambuja
Ambuja is a village located in Girwa tehsil of Udaipur district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 17km away from sub-district headquarter Girwa (tehsildar office) and 17km away from district headquarter Udaipur. As per 2009 stats, Umarda is the gram panchayat of Ambuja village.

About Ambuja
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ambuja is 106475. The village spans a total geographical area of 1271 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 313003. Udaipur is nearest town to Ambuja village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 17km away.

Population of Ambuja
According to the 2011 Census, Ambuja has a total population of about 1,358, with approximately 711 males and 647 females. The sex ratio is around 909 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 271 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 14 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 1,284. The overall literacy rate is approximately 40.65%, with male literacy at about 59.63% and female literacy near 19.78%. There are around 294 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,358 | 711 | 647 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 271 | 147 | 124 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 14 | 6 | 8 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 1,284 | 675 | 609 |
Literate Population | 552 | 424 | 128 |
Illiterate Population | 806 | 287 | 519 |
Connectivity of Ambuja
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ambuja. As per the 2011 stats, Ambuja had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
